❓ Frequently Asked Questions

What is the primary focus of Francis Bacon's 'Essays'?

The 'Essays' primarily focus on human nature, ethics, politics, and the pursuit of knowledge, presented through concise and insightful aphorisms that explore the practicalities and philosophies of life.

📜 Historical Context

Written during the late Renaissance and early Jacobean eras in England, Francis Bacon's 'Essays' emerged from a period of immense intellectual ferment. This was an age that witnessed the burgeoning of the scientific method, a reawakening of classical learning, and a profound questioning of established doctrines. Bacon, a key figure in this intellectual revolution, championed empirical observation and inductive reasoning, laying groundwork for modern philosophy. His own life, marked by political ambition and intellectual pursuit, provided rich material for his observations on human nature and governance. The 'Essays' reflect this era's fascination with order, reason, and the potential for human advancement through knowledge, while also acknowledging the enduring complexities and paradoxes of the human condition. The influence of classical thinkers like Aristotle and Seneca is palpable, interwoven with Bacon's distinctly forward-looking perspective.

🗂️ Glossary

Aphorism

A concise, pithy statement expressing a general truth or principle. Bacon's essays are structured around a series of these insightful declarations.

Apothegm

A short, memorable, and often witty saying expressing a truth or observation, similar to an aphorism but often more focused on practical advice or moral instruction.

Methodology

A system of methods used in a particular area of study or activity. Bacon was a proponent of new methodologies for scientific inquiry and philosophical reasoning.
